This book offers a thorough and unique exploration of Gabriel Garcia Marquez's contributions to both fiction and journalism. It provides insights into his narrative style, themes, and the impact of his work on literature and journalism. Readers will gain a deeper understanding of his storytelling techniques and the cultural and historical contexts that shaped his writing.
A comprehensive biography of the author of 'One Hundred Years of Solitude' and 'Love in the Time of Cholera' - the most popular international novelist of the last 50 years
